π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

7 items
  • 1 cup Greek y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ons Lemon juice
  • 1 clove Garlic
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h dill
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il

πŸ“ Instructions

9 steps
1

Peel and finely mince the garlic clove.

2

In a mixing bowl, combine the Greek yogurt and lemon juice.

3

Add the minced garlic to the yogurt mixture.

4

Finely chop the fresh dill and add it to the bowl.

5

Season the mixture with salt and black pepper.

6

Add the olive oil for extra creaminess and whisk everything together until smooth and well combined.

7

Taste the sauce and adjust seasoning if necessary.

8

Chill the sauce in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to let the flavors meld.

9

Serve cold as a sauce for grilled meats, a dressing for salads, or a dip for vegetables.

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(72.8g)
Calories
73
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 3.7 g 5%
Saturated Fat 0.7 g 3%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 2 mg 1%
Sodium 144 mg 6%
Total Carbohydrate 3.3 g 1%
Dietary Fiber 0.1 g 0%
Total Sugars 2.5 g
Protein 6.8 g 14%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 76 mg 6%
Iron 0.1 mg 1%
Potassium 117 mg 2%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
